2、 hdparm 命令 hdparm 命令是一个硬盘工具,可用于评估硬盘的性能和控制硬盘的参数设置。例如,可以使用以下命令测试硬盘的读取速度:hdparm -Tt /dev/sda 上述命令会显示硬盘的缓存读取速度 (Cached Read Speed) 和不带缓存的读取速度 (Buffered Disk Read Speed)。3、 fio 命令 fio 是一个灵活的 I/O 性能...
在Linux系统中,测试磁盘读写速度通常可以使用多个命令和工具。以下是几个常用的方法,包括测试磁盘读取速度和写入速度的命令,以及相关参数和使用方法的解释。 测试磁盘读取速度 使用hdparm命令 hdparm是一个用于获取和设置SATA和IDE驱动器的参数的命令行工具。你可以使用它来测试磁盘的缓存读取速度和实际磁盘读取速度。 ba...
补充:Windows下安装Cygwin也可以使用time和dd命令,而且输出结果中直接包含IO的时间和速度,有兴趣的朋友可以试一下,不过我测试下来的速度读写都只有40多M每秒,不知道是否是平台的原因,可能Cygwin的机制和Linux下还是有所不同吧。 如何真正写磁盘 dd if=/dev/zero of=test bs=64k count=16k 这个是不准确的,因为命...
Linux 中用 dd 命令来测试硬盘读写速度 2017-03-30 22:37 −dd 是 Linux/UNIX 下的一个非常有用的命令,作用是用指定大小的块拷贝一个文件,并在拷贝的同时进行指定的转换。 dd 命令通用语法格式如下: dd if=path/to/input_file of=/path/to/output_file bs=block_size count=numbe... ...
在Linux环境中,了解存储/磁盘I/O性能对于评估系统性能和优化存储子系统非常重要。通过测试存储/磁盘I/O性能,我们可以确定磁盘的读写速度、延迟和吞吐量等指标。本文将介绍几种常用的方法来测试Linux机器中的存储/磁盘I/O性能。 方法一:使用dd命令 dd命令是一个用于复制文件和数据的常用工具,也可以用于测试存储/磁盘...
1、磁盘写入速度测试: 打开终端,输入以下命令: “` dd if=/dev/zero of=testfile bs=1M count=1024 conv=fdatasync “` 解释:if参数指定输入文件为/dev/zero(一个特殊的设备文件,提供无限的零),of参数指定输出文件为testfile,bs参数指定块大小为1M,count参数指定要复制的块数为1024,conv=fdatasync表示在完成...
linux下利用dd命令测试磁盘读写速度 在Linux中,dd命令用于读取、转换和输出数据,它可从标准输入或文件中读取数据并输出到指定文件或标准输出中。该命令使用参数如下: 其中”=“后面的为设置的参数 If = <文件名> :输入文件名,指定源文件; Of=<文件名> :输出文件名,指定输出的目的文件;...
结合time、dd命令测试硬盘读写速度: /dev/null:是一个伪设备,相当于回收站,of到该设备不会产生IO /dev/zero:是一个伪设备,它只产生空字符流,对它不会产生IO 测试磁盘写能力:time dd if=/dev/zero of=test.dbf bs=8k count=300000 测试磁盘读能力:time dd if=/dev/sda1 of=/dev/null bs=8k ...
Linux下使用DD命令进行磁盘读写速度测试 dd是Linux/UNIX 下的一个非常有用的命令,作用是用指定大小的块拷贝一个文件,并在拷贝的同时进行指定的转换,所以可以用来测试硬盘的顺序读写能力。可以写文件,可以写裸设备。 测试方式: 使用dd指令,对磁盘进行连续写入,不使用内存缓冲区,每次写入8k的数据,总共写入20万次,...
dd if=/dev/zero of=/testw.dbf bs=4k count=100000 然后根据输出就可以看到你的硬盘读写能力了